ringo has a very strong voice and I think when she sings in head voice it takes away from that aspect. it becomes to thin and too airy, she has such rich tones to her voice, and singing light and feathery like that takes a bit away. some of my favorite tracks by her have that deep and velvety richness to them. Most recently, Bonsai Hada comes to mind.

also, I'm not entire convinced it is in fact her using her upper register in Zettai Zetsumei, it could simply be her singing quietly with a layered effect for depth. still, the track is actually tied with Denpa Tsuushin for being my favorite on the album, and I'm getting the impression it is going to stand the test of time better than Denpa Tsuushin. The structure of the song, however, and the pacing, is quite genius.

ringo doesn't use her head voice all that often, so I get the appeal, but I actually really like it when she pushes her lower register up where its almost unbearable to most people, such as in Killer Tune, and then most of her trademark work, like Tsumi to Batsu, is notable precisely because of how high she is pushing the limits of her lower register without dipping into head voice. More recently, you have parts of Tsuugou no Ii Karada, which were lauded for being too theatrical, and then Irokoizata, which is probably the closest recent track to Zettai Zetsumei in terms of production on her voice (at least the part I'm criticizing), but the general effect really works for me in Irokoizata, whereas Zettai Zetsumei, I think the actual song is so strong that I want her voice to be in full effect the entire length.
